Dr. P. Vivekananda Shanmuganathan is a pioneering researcher in robotics, specializing in bio-inspired locomotion, soft robotics, and digital twin technologies. His foundational work on the springy-leg offset-mass (SLOM) hopping robot (2007, 5 citations) introduced a novel configuration where the center of gravity is offset from the spring force line, extending passive hopping dynamics—a key insight for energy-efficient legged robots. He advanced this with heuristic and genetic algorithm searches for sustained motion. In soft robotics, his 2019 study on fast-responsive bio-mimetic actuators (4 citations) demonstrated rapid, compliant movements inspired by nature, bridging the gap between soft materials and practical actuation. More recently, Dr. Shanmuganathan has been at the forefront of digital twin integration, developing path planning and obstacle avoidance for quadruped robots (2024, 2 citations) and a collaborative robot interface (2023, 2 citations). These works showcase his ability to merge simulation with real-world control, enhancing robot autonomy and safety. His research trajectory—from passive dynamics to digital twins—reflects a sustained commitment to making robots more agile, adaptive, and intelligent.
